Résumé

Water Distribution Systems (WDSs) are constantly exposed to deliberate or accidental contaminations or may undergo a partially or full system collapse. In this paper we present the goals and preliminary results of the French-German project ResiWater (2016). The project ResiWater aims to develop tools to prepare water utilities for crisis management and enhance their resilience with regards to three specific case studies: collapse of WDS, water quality deterioration and cascade effects between water, energy and IT infrastructures.
